What Is Olive Oil Quantity Unspecified?
A fat obtained from the fruit of the olive tree, widely used in cooking, salad dressings, and as a dipping oil.
What Does Olive Oil Quantity Unspecified Taste Like?
Olive Oil Quantity Unspecified has a fruity, peppery, sometimes bitter taste with grassy, fresh, nutty, olive aromas.

Olive Oil Quantity Unspecified Substitutes & Ratios
The best substitute for Olive Oil Quantity Unspecified is Canola Oil, used at a 1:1 ratio. Neutral flavor, high smoke point, good for general cooking and baking.
| Substitute | Ratio | Best for |
|---|---|---|
| Canola Oil Best | 1:1 | Neutral flavor, high smoke point, good for general cooking and baking. |
| Vegetable Oil | 1:1 | Similar neutral profile for frying and sautéing, less distinct flavor than olive oil. |
| Avocado Oil | 1:1 | High smoke point and mild flavor, suitable for high-heat cooking. |
| Butter (melted) | 1:1 (by volume) | Adds richness and flavor, but lower smoke point and dairy-based. |
